LONDON (ShareCast) - (ShareCast News) - Shares in Petards Group jumped 8% early on Monday, after the advanced security and surveillance system producer revealed it won a contract worth over £1m with Bombardier Transportation.
Under the terms of the agreement, the London-listed company will supply its eyeTrain saloon and Driver Only Operation systems, which will be fitted to new four-car ELECTROSTAR Electrical Multiple Unit trains to be built by Bombardier.
In a short statement released on Monday, Petards said it expects deliveries to begin next year and to be completed by the end of 2016.
"This order adds to the hundreds of ELECTROSTAR vehicles for which eyeTrain systems have previously been specified and further bolsters the Group's present order book for delivery in 2016," said group chairman Raschid Abdullah.
Petards shares were up 8% to 13.50p at 0824 on Monday.
